Directions/Parking Driving Directions and Parking for the Courthouse and Dorsey Building
From Baltimore: From Baltimore Beltway 695, take I-70 West towards Columbia. Take the left exit to 29 South. Exit at Route 40 East. At the second stoplight turn right at Rogers Avenue. Follow the signs to the Circuit Court. From Annapolis: From I-97, take 100 West towards Ellicott City. Bear off to the right onto 29 North. Exit at Route 40 East. At the first stoplight turn right at Rogers Avenue. Follow the signs to the Circuit Court. From Frederick: Take I-70 East towards Ellicott City. Take the exit to 29 South. Exit at Route 40 East. At the second stoplight turn right at Rogers Avenue. Follow the signs to the Circuit Court. From Washington: Take I-95 North towards Baltimore (or take Baltimore/Washington Parkway 295). Take 100 West towards Ellicott City. Bear off to the right onto 29 North. Exit at Route 40 East. At the first stoplight turn right at Rogers Avenue. Follow the signs to the Circuit Court. Parking: Free parking is available. Handicap parking is available next to the court house.
